Airbnb Seasonality Analysis & Trends in Piesendorf (2025)

Peak Season (February, January, August)
  • Revenue averages $4,759 per month
  • Occupancy rates average 47.0%
  • Daily rates average $322
Shoulder Season
  • Revenue averages $2,830 per month
  • Occupancy maintains around 34.0%
  • Daily rates hold near $274
Low Season (June, September, October)
  • Revenue drops to average $1,970 per month
  • Occupancy decreases to average 30.6%
  • Daily rates adjust to average $246

Seasonality Insights for Piesendorf

  • The Airbnb seasonality in Piesendorf shows highly seasonal trends requiring careful strategy. While the sections above show seasonal averages, it's also insightful to look at the extremes:
  • During the high season, the absolute peak month showcases Piesendorf's highest earning potential, with monthly revenues capable of climbing to $5,816, occupancy reaching a high of 54.6%, and ADRs peaking at $369.
  • Conversely, the slowest single month of the year, typically falling within the low season, marks the market's lowest point. In this month, revenue might dip to $1,819, occupancy could drop to 26.6%, and ADRs may adjust down to $241.

Piesendorf Short-Term Rental Market Composition (2025): Property & Room Types

Room Type Distribution

Property Type Distribution

Market Composition Insights for Piesendorf

  • The Piesendorf Airbnb market composition is heavily skewed towards Entire Home/Apt listings, which make up 93.2% of the 176 active rentals. This indicates strong guest preference for privacy and space.
  • Looking at the property type distribution in Piesendorf, Apartment/Condo properties are the most common (73.9%), reflecting the local real estate landscape.
  • Houses represent a significant 21% portion, catering likely to families or larger groups.
  • Smaller segments like hotel/boutique, outdoor/unique (combined 5.1%) offer potential for unique stay experiences.

Piesendorf STR Booking Lead Time Analysis (2025)

Average Booking Lead Time by Month

Booking Lead Time Insights for Piesendorf

  • The overall average booking lead time for vacation rentals in Piesendorf is 63 days.
  • Guests book furthest in advance for stays during December (average 95 days), likely coinciding with peak travel demand or local events.
  • The shortest booking windows occur for stays in May (average 55 days), indicating more last-minute travel plans during this time.
  • Seasonally, Winter (85 days avg.) sees the longest lead times, while Spring (60 days avg.) has the shortest, reflecting typical travel planning cycles.
